Can a CV be too long?
Even if your CV is full of qualifications, important skills and enviable job experience, it’s important to keep it brief. CVs should stick to a maximum of two A4 pages (unless you are an academic job seeker), mainly because recruiters are busy and likely to skim-read.
Can I just put years on my resume?
When I write my resume, should I include the months of my start and end dates with my past employers, or just the years? Just include the years you started and finished working for each firm. Your reader doesn’t need to know the exact months you began and ended each job.
How long should it take to write a CV?
I have written hundreds of CVs (for myself and many others) and I can tell you that it takes at least 8 hours to draft, write and edit a good CV. This is after you have all of the information you need to hand i.e. dates, titles and achievements reached in each role.
What tense should you write your CV in?
It’s simple: If you’re employed and writing about the responsibilities and accomplishments in your present job, use the present tense. If you’re writing about a past job, use past tense.

What is a bullet point examples?
Bullets are used in place of numbers when the order of the items in the list is not important. There are many forms of bullets to choose from. The most common forms are the heavy black dot ( ● ) and the open circle ( ○ ). Other common bullet choices include squares (filled and open), diamonds, dashes and checkmarks.
How do you introduce a bullet point?
1. The text introducing the list of bullet points should end with a colon. 2. If the text that follows the bullet point is not a proper sentence, it doesn’t need to begin with a capital letter, nor end with a period.
Do bullet points need periods in a resume?
Résumé bullet points don’t need periods. According to English grammar, if a list is written using full sentences, then each bullet should end with a full stop. Contrary, if you use fragments, then it is recommended not to use periods.
Do bullets have periods?
Punctuating Bullet Points. Use a period (full stop) after every bullet point that is a sentence (as these bullets do). Use a period after every bullet point that completes the introductory stem. Use no punctuation after bullets that are not sentences and do not complete the stem.
